Title | Ten-dollar bill of credit, 1779 |
Creator | North Carolina. General Assembly (Smithfield, N.C.) |
Date | May 15, 1779 |
Description | Ten-dollar bill of credit, printed by Hugh Walker in Wilmington and issued in 1779 |
Historical Notes | As a counterfeit-detection measure, the printer Hugh Walker added small telltale marks to bills in the 1779 issue. Note the little dash over the "y" in the word "Assembly." North Carolina officials hoped that counterfeiters would overlook such tiny marks when they printed fake bills. Unfortunately, keen-eyed counterfeiters copied them as well. |

Description | Text only, black bar at top, design on all edges except top, along left edge is printed "DEATH TO COUNTERFEIT."; signed by J[ohn] Hunt. |
Transcription | No. Carolina Currency TEN DOLLARS. No. STATE OF NORTH CAROLINA THIS bill entitles the Bearer to receive TEN Spanish milled DOLLARS, or the Value thereof, in Gold or Silver, agreeable to an Act of Assembly passed as Smithfield, the 15th Day of May, 1779. Virtue excels Riches. |
